# Build Provenance — Pointsledger

All Pointsledger loyalty-points ledger artifacts are now built in the sealed Quarryline pipeline. No local builds ship to prod. Each release carries a signed manifest listing source revision, builder image, and dependency digests. Verification runs at deploy; mismatches block rollout. Ledger balance jobs consume only verified artifacts. Questions go to the Harrowgate infra rotation before Thursday's sync. The current attested build is identified by the token below.

pipeline stamp: htk4_66df

// Pagination constants for the Quillbrook public REST API.
// On-call folks: if clients start timing out on list endpoints,
// it's almost always someone requesting huge pages against the
// orders index. Resist the urge to bump the max — it punishes
// everyone else. Cursor tokens expire after the window below,
// so stale-cursor errors during an incident are expected, not a
// bug. The current limits are as follows.

tuning constants:
WEIGHTS = {
    "normir": 304,
    "quenix": 35,
}

## Building Access — Spares Room (Hullbrook Annex)

Contractors: the spare hardware room is down the east corridor on the ground floor, third door on the left. Sign in at the front desk first and grab a visitor lanyard. Anything you take out, jot it in the blue logbook — yes, even the little stuff. The door self-locks, so don't wedge it. To get in, punch in the code below.

staff pass of hagug-taguf = bdg-HJ-9